I sealed mine with a clear satin spray paint to help them stand up to the wear and tear of sitting on our table for a month. This also helps them lay flat since they are made from wrapping paper, it tends to roll up on you. The other trick to making sure your wrapping paper creations lay flat is to iron the paper. Yep – with a regular old clothes iron. A few glides of the iron and your paper will be smooth! Don’t let the iron sit in one spot, move it continuously and gently to help get wrinkles and curls out of wrapping paper (or any paper really).

Make these cute mini stands for your tiny prints with a some dollar store items. Just hot glue a small clothespin to a wood bead or block and you have an instant card holder. They would look better painted, but I just needed them done.
